LA PLUME, Pa.- The Keystone College women's volleyball team enjoyed a 3-1 win over Wilson College Friday evening in their regular season finale. With the win, Keystone ends the regular season at 12-12 (7-2 CSAC). Wilson drops to 4-20 (4-5 CSAC).
Keystone took the match 25-9, 26-28, 25-12, and 25-11. Prior to the start of the match, the team honored their lone senior Madolyn Fernandes (Allentown, Pa./Parkland) in a Senior Day pregame ceremony.
Devany Obin (Williamsburg, Va./Bruton) posted a match and career high eight service aces. She also had 5 digs and 11 assists. Obin is now tied for third in program history with service aces in a match. Adrianna Derrick (Oklahoma City, Okla./Putnam City) had 11 kills while Rebecca Jackson (Quakertown, Pa./Salem Christian School) recorded nine, and Sage Superko (Laceyville, Pa./Wyalusing Valley) had eight. Hailey Herneisey (Middletown, Pa./Middletown Area) and Kaylee Sargent (Tioga, Pa./Williamson) combined for 26 digs. Sargent and Karielys Gonzalez Ramirez (Lebanon, Pa./Lebanon) both had four service aces on the night. For Wilson, Deah Menedis had 15 kills. Niki Schussler had a double-double with 10 kills and 12 digs.
Keystone will now get ready for the CSAC Tournament which is set to begin next week with a date, time, and opponent to be determined.
